Output d7fba3759712a43f59fccacee4ca89eb16f8661eb1dce01eda8dec7f468df9a5:0

value
348999445
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1bfebbac22aa8ad5a7f354866fd74b02f27c74b1 OP_EQUAL
address
MATBdmvZgsLbDz5SpcrqPHSLKYWUhxEBEX
transaction
d7fba3759712a43f59fccacee4ca89eb16f8661eb1dce01eda8dec7f468df9a5
spent
true